A kind of lower water blowdown processor
Technical field
The utility model relates to a kind of lower water pollution discharge treating device, is specifically related to a kind of lower water blowdown processor.
Background technology
In our daily life, the foreign material such as grease, hair, dish leaf leftovers, garbage, under the flushing of water, owing to not cleaning out in time, build up and are adhered to inner-walls of duct, thus cause pipeline flow slow, until line clogging.Traditional cleaning method is comparatively required great effort, and dredging is not thorough, and look for personnel's dredging of specialty, expending of time and money is too large.If the pipe-dredging agent on use market, can have certain corrosiveness to pipeline, affect pipeline application life, and this dredging agent is chemically extremely strong, improper use damages people, and safety index is low.

Detailed description of the invention
Below in conjunction with accompanying drawing, the utility model embodiment is described further:
As shown in Figure 1 with Figure 2, a kind of lower water blowdown processor, comprise tube connector I 1, tube connector II 2 and control structure 3, described tube connector I 1 is connected with control structure 3, control structure 3 is communicated with tube connector II 2 by refrigeration structure 4, described control structure 3 is pressure charging valve, ice box 5 is provided with in described refrigeration structure 4, described ice box 5 is provided with different size, described refrigeration structure 4 also comprises reservoir 6, reservoir 6 is connected with water inlet pipe 7 and return pipe 8, return pipe 8 is connected with ice box 5, described refrigeration structure 4 is connected with control panel 9, in refrigeration structure 4, water enters reservoir 6 by water inlet pipe 7, and then enter ice box 5, more than water get back in reservoir 6 by return pipe 8, water is in ice box 5, by operation control panel 9, according to required cleaning duct size, ice box 5 can determine that it uses specification, corresponding ice pellets is produced according to the size specification of ice box 5.During lower water blowdown; be connected with water tap 10 at tube connector I 1 other end; after tube connector II 2 other end has been connected with lower water sewage draining passage; turn on water tap 10; open control structure 3; water after supercharging is punched into the little ice pellets in ice box 5 in soil pipe; in cleaning process; to produce with soil pipe tube wall because little ice pellets is stressed and collide; the dirt sticked on tube wall can produce with little ice pellets and resonate, thus the dirt sticked on tube wall is more prone to clean out, and cleaning thoroughly; little ice pellets can melt voluntarily simultaneously, discharges with sewage.Foreign material in the lower water blow-off line 11 of dredging thoroughly cleared up in time by this lower water blowdown processor, prevent line clogging, clean in holding tube, extend pipeline application life, prevent room because of pipeline foreign material generation peculiar smell, this lower water blowdown CPU design is reasonable, safety easy to use, energy-conserving and environment-protective, help family to remove last corner or spot as yet untouched by a clean-up campaign, place.
